Deslorelin is a GnRH agonist. Deslorelin implants can be used as an alternative to dopamine agonists to induce fertil eoestrus in the bitch in anoestrus. The deslorelin implant can be used successfully in the queen for oestrus inhibition. Deslorelin acetate did not significantly affect the spontaneous contraction amplitude but caused a decrease in the frequency in the dorsal and ventral parts of the bladder.
